Madison de Rozario won Australia's first track and field gold medal at the Tokyo Paralympics over the weekend, taking out the women's T53 800 metres in Sunday night's final.. de Rozario, the reigning world champion, finished with a time of 1 minute, 45.99 seconds, breaking the Paralympic record, and claiming her maiden gold medal.
